ฉันจะระบุเวอร์ชัน Bootstrap ได้อย่างไร


120

ฉันต้องการอัปเดต Bootstrap บนไซต์ แต่ไม่ทราบเวอร์ชันที่ติดตั้ง

ฉันจะระบุเวอร์ชัน bootstrap ที่มีเฉพาะไฟล์ bootstrap.css และ bootstrap.min.js ได้อย่างไร

ไม่มีเวอร์ชันในไฟล์ CSS และไฟล์ min.js มีความคิดเห็นต่อไปนี้

/*!
* Bootstrap.js by @fat & @mdo
* Copyright 2012 Twitter, Inc.
* http://www.apache.org/licenses/LICENSE-2.0.txt
*/

คำตอบ:


163

ด้านบนของbootstrap.cssคุณควรมีความคิดเห็นดังนี้:

/*!
 * Bootstrap v2.3.1
 *
 * Copyright 2012 Twitter, Inc
 * Licensed under the Apache License v2.0
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Designed and built with all the love in the world @twitter by @mdo and @fat.
 */

หากไม่ได้อยู่ที่นั่นแสดงว่าอาจถูกลบไปแล้ว

รุ่น:

คุณสามารถตรวจสอบประวัติรุ่นที่นี่ ความเข้ากันได้แบบย้อนหลังไม่ควรเสียหากแหล่งที่มาคือ v2.0.0 (ม.ค. 2555) ขึ้นไป ถ้าเป็นก่อนที่จะ v2.0.0 มีรายละเอียดเกี่ยวกับการอัพเกรดที่นี่


แทนเนอร์ฉันกังวลเกี่ยวกับความเข้ากันได้แบบย้อนหลังสำหรับ js
Nikita

4
ฉันตระหนักดีว่า bootstrap 3 ไม่ออกมาจนถึงเดือนสิงหาคม 2013 (หลังจากคำถามและคำตอบนี้) แต่สำหรับใครก็ตามที่อ่านหลังจากวันที่นี้โปรดทราบว่า bootstrap v3.x ไม่สามารถใช้งานร่วมกับ v2.x getbootstrap.com/migration ได้
mulllhausen

1
ความคิดเห็น "คุณอย่าเพิ่งอัปเกรดเป็นเวอร์ชันล่าสุดได้หรือไม่" หยุดให้ฉันโหวตเพิ่ม มันไม่จำเป็นและไม่ช่วยตอบคำถาม และนอกจากนี้หากอัปเกรดเป็นเวอร์ชันล่าสุดก็ทำได้ง่ายเช่นกัน
แมท

@ แมทเห็นด้วยเป็นส่วนหนึ่งของคำตอบเดิมก่อนการแก้ไขที่เพิ่มข้อมูลการกำหนดเวอร์ชัน ได้ลบส่วนนั้นออกแล้ว.
Tanner

15

คุณยังสามารถตรวจสอบเวอร์ชัน bootstrap ผ่านคอนโซล javascript ในเบราว์เซอร์:

$.fn.tooltip.Constructor.VERSION // => "3.3.7"

เครดิต: https://stackoverflow.com/a/43233731/1608226

โพสต์ที่นี่เพราะฉันมักจะเจอคำถามนี้เมื่อฉันลืมใส่ JavaScript ในการค้นหาและตอบคำถามนี้แทนคำถามด้านบน หากสิ่งนี้ช่วยคุณได้อย่าลืมโหวตให้คะแนนคำตอบนั้นด้วย


2
jQuery.fn.tooltip.Constructor.VERSION ไม่มีกรณีขัดแย้ง :) ขอบคุณ!
Mubashar Aftab

1
นี่ควรเป็นคำตอบที่ยอมรับ - เข้าถึงได้ง่ายที่สุด
alex toader

หมายเหตุ: สำหรับ bootstrap เวอร์ชันเก่า (น้อยกว่า 3 หรือมากกว่านั้น) คุณจะต้องค้นหาไฟล์ JavaScript หรือ CSS ของหน้าสำหรับเวอร์ชัน bootstrap เพิ่งเจอสิ่งนี้ในแอพที่ใช้ bootstrap 2.3.2 ในกรณีนี้คำตอบยอดนิยม (ปัจจุบัน) น่าจะเป็นคำตอบที่ถูกต้อง
นิวเคลียร์เมื่อ

13

วิธีที่ 1

ใน Package.json

"dependencies": {
    // ...
   "bootstrap": "4.1.3"
    // ...
}

วิธีที่ 2

  1. เปิดnode_modulesโฟลเดอร์และภายใต้นั้น
  2. ค้นหาและเปิดbootstrapโฟลเดอร์
  3. ตอนนี้คุณจะสามารถเห็นหมายเลขเวอร์ชันในไฟล์ต่อไปนี้
    • package.json
    • scss/bootstrap.scss หรือ css/bootstrap.css
    • README.md
    • และยังมีไฟล์อื่น ๆ อีกด้วย

วิธีแรกที่คุณเสนอตรวจสอบpackage.jsonจะแสดงเฉพาะเวอร์ชันขั้นต่ำที่จำเป็นสำหรับการสร้างเท่านั้น ไม่แสดงว่าคุณได้ติดตั้งเวอร์ชันใด ดูคำอธิบายของTilde & Caret Shorthand
Tony

3

เวอร์ชัน Bootstrap จะระบุไว้ที่ด้านบนของไฟล์ CSS เพียงแค่เปิดและดูที่ด้านบนของไฟล์

เช่น

/*!
 * Bootstrap v2.3.0
 *
 * Copyright 2012 Twitter, Inc
 * Licensed under the Apache License v2.0
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Designed and built with all the love in the world @twitter by @mdo and @fat.
 */

ไฟล์ CSS ใด
แมตต์

2

Shoud จะระบุไว้ที่ด้านบนของหน้า

สิ่งที่ต้องการ.

/* =========================================================
 * bootstrap-modal.js v1.4.0
 * http://twitter.github.com/bootstrap/javascript.html#modal
 * =========================================================
 * Copyright 2011 Twitter, Inc.
 *
 * Licensed under the Apache License, Version 2.0 (the "License");
 * you may not use this file except in compliance with the License.
 * You may obtain a copy of the License at
 *
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Unless required by applicable law or agreed to in writing, software
 * distributed under the License is distributed on an "AS IS" BASIS,
 *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
 * See the License for the specific language governing permissions and
 * limitations under the License.
 * ========================================================= */

"หน้า" - หน้าใด
แมตต์

2

วิธีที่ง่ายที่สุดคือการค้นหาไฟล์ bootstrap (bootstrap.css หรือ bootstrap.min.css) และอ่าน docblock คุณจะเห็นสิ่งนี้

Bootstrap v3.3.6 (http://getbootstrap.com)


1

วิธีง่ายๆในการดำเนินการนี้โดยไม่ต้องค้นหาไฟล์หรือโฟลเดอร์คือ:

  • เปิดหน้าเว็บของคุณบนเบราว์เซอร์
  • กด ctrl + U
  • ค้นหา boostrap.min.js หรือ boostrap.min.css จากนั้นคลิก (มันจะเปิดไฟล์ซอร์ส)
  • ในบรรทัดแรก (แสดงความคิดเห็น) คุณควรเห็นเวอร์ชัน boostrap

0

ความคิดเห็นนั้นดูเหมือนเป็น Bootstrap v2.3.3 เวอร์ชันที่กำหนดเองนี่คือส่วนหัวเริ่มต้นใน. css โปรดสังเกตบรรทัดความคิดเห็นสุดท้าย:

/*!
 * Bootstrap v2.3.2
 *
 * Copyright 2013 Twitter, Inc
 * Licensed under the Apache License v2.0
 * http://www.apache.org/licenses/LICENSE-2.0
 *
 * Designed and built with all the love in the world by @mdo and @fat.
 */

คุณพยายามทำอะไรให้สำเร็จ? หากเป็นการปรับแต่งคุณจะมีชุดไฟล์ที่จะใช้งานได้แม้ว่าจะดูเหมือนเป็นความคิดที่ไม่ดีก็ตาม มิฉะนั้นฉันขอแนะนำให้ใช้เวอร์ชันเต็มของ v4.1.x เนื่องจากเป็นเวอร์ชันปัจจุบัน


0

เปิด package.json และดูภายใต้การอ้างอิง คุณควรเห็น:

  "dependencies": {
    ...
    "bootstrap-less": "^3.8.8"
    ...
    }

สำหรับเชิงมุม 5 ขึ้นไป


-2

ในการตรวจสอบเวอร์ชันที่คุณมีอยู่ในปัจจุบันคุณสามารถใช้ -v สำหรับบรรทัดคำสั่ง / เทอร์มินัลคอนโซล

bootstrap -v

https://www.npmjs.com/package/bootstrap-cli


ฉันดีใจที่คุณถาม :) @bhansa มีหลายวิธีในการเดินทาง สามารถทำได้: - ใช้พรอมต์คำสั่งเพื่อรับไฟล์โฟลเดอร์โครงการและพิมพ์คำสั่ง - ไปที่ file explorer และเปิด Git Bash / Git Shell / etc ... แล้วพิมพ์คำสั่ง - เปิดเทอร์มินัลภายใน IDE ของคุณ (Visual Code / Webstorm / Atom ฯลฯ ) และพิมพ์คำสั่งที่นั่น
ซูซี่

สิ่งนี้จะแสดงเฉพาะเวอร์ชัน bootstrap-cli
ymerej
โดยการใช้ไซต์ของเรา หมายความว่าคุณได้อ่านและทำความเข้าใจนโยบายคุกกี้และนโยบายความเป็นส่วนตัวของเราแล้ว
Licensed under cc by-sa 3.0 with attribution required.